A Valentine's solution

valentines 

 

I'm passing along a good Valentine's solution for today's Tip Sheet, from Travel Savvy Mom via the always-helpful Parent Hacks.

Instead of having your child hand-make and/or sign a valentine for each of the 20-odd kids in his class, he can make one big, beautiful valentine -- and you can take a picture of him holding it. Make 20-odd prints, and the work is done.
